Browse Source

fix(neon_dashboard): Fix empty widget item icon urls

Signed-off-by: jld3103 <jld3103yt@gmail.com>
pull/1006/head
jld3103 1 year ago
parent
commit
9e783ccc84
No known key found for this signature in database
GPG Key ID: 9062417B9E8EB7B3
  1. 7
      packages/neon/neon_dashboard/lib/src/widgets/widget_item.dart

7
packages/neon/neon_dashboard/lib/src/widgets/widget_item.dart

@ -25,9 +25,14 @@ class DashboardWidgetItem extends StatelessWidget {
dimension: largeIconSize, dimension: largeIconSize,
child: NeonImageWrapper( child: NeonImageWrapper(
borderRadius: roundIcon ? BorderRadius.circular(largeIconSize) : null, borderRadius: roundIcon ? BorderRadius.circular(largeIconSize) : null,
child: NeonUrlImage( child: item.iconUrl.isNotEmpty
? NeonUrlImage(
url: item.iconUrl, url: item.iconUrl,
size: const Size.square(largeIconSize), size: const Size.square(largeIconSize),
)
: Icon(
Icons.question_mark,
color: Theme.of(context).colorScheme.error,
), ),
), ),
); );

Loading…
Cancel
Save